Not every "snub" of the Bills is for yucks. The reason the Bills game was swapped out was because it was blacked out in Buffalo and Rochester. So why does that matter in the rest of the USA? Because NFLN is not allowed to replay a game until AFTER The local station (that pays a rights fee) runs the replay first! So since WKBW & WHAM scheduled their replay for Sunday at 8pm, NFLN had to wait.

 

And not to prick your anti-Bills bubble but NFLN did put the BUF-CIN game in prime time tonight. (8pm) If they really hated us they could have put us at 2am again.
